### Dataset Summary
|
| 51 |
|
| 52 |
The R³ (Reconstruction, Raw, and Rain) Bayer Dataset is a large-scale, real-world stereo dataset designed for deraining tasks directly in the raw Bayer domain. It was collected using a dual-camera synchronized setup capturing raw Bayer images. Unlike popular synthetic datasets, R³ uses a real-world rain simulation system to generate realistic rain artifacts, including scene depth effects and droplets on windshields. The dataset captures diverse scenarios, including varying lighting conditions (day to low-light evening), scenes behind glass, moving vehicles, and active windshield wipers, enabling the evaluation of model robustness to dynamic occlusions and motion artifacts.

This dataset contains the **raw .pgm images** capturing the Bayer pattern data before ISP processing.

The RAW-RAIN-bayer Dataset is one part of a two part dataset, the other being RAW-RAIN-rgb Dataset.
